微信小程序中的抽奖功能,如何轻松搭建与运用
微信小程序中的抽奖功能,可以通过简单的步骤轻松搭建和运用。开发者需要准备一台服务器,用于存储中奖信息并处理用户提交的抽奖请求。根据小程序的界面设计,搭建相应的抽奖界面,并设置相应的抽奖规则。在搭建过程中,需要注意保护用户隐私,避免信息泄露。通过微信开发者工具发布小程序,即可让用户使用。在运用过程中,需要不断收集用户反馈和数据,对抽奖功能进行优化和改进,以提高用户体验和参与度。
目录导读:
在当今社会,微信小程序已经成为人们生活中必不可少的一部分,无论是购物、出行、还是娱乐,微信小程序都能为我们提供便捷的服务,而其中,抽奖功能作为一种有效的营销手段,能够帮助商家提升用户参与度,促进销售,如何在微信小程序中实现抽奖功能呢?本文将为您详细介绍。
明确抽奖功能需求
在开始搭建抽奖功能之前,我们需要明确其功能需求。
1、抽奖活动的时间范围?
2、抽奖活动的参与人数?
3、抽奖奖品有哪些?
4、抽奖规则是什么?
获取微信开发者账号
要在微信小程序中搭建抽奖功能,首先需要拥有一个微信开发者账号,前往微信开发者平台注册一个账号,并按照相关流程完成认证。
安装微信开发者工具
注册并登录微信开发者账号后,下载并安装微信开发者工具,该工具可以帮助我们更好地开发、调试和发布微信小程序。
创建微信小程序项目
在微信开发者工具中,创建一个新的微信小程序项目,选择适当的项目类型(如普通小程序),并设置项目的基本信息。
搭建抽奖功能
创建微信小程序项目后,进入项目目录,找到对应的代码文件,在代码文件中,我们可以使用微信提供的API来实现抽奖功能,以下是一个简单的示例:
1、在页面中添加一个按钮,用于触发抽奖功能。
<view class="container"> <button class="btn" bindtap="lottery">抽奖</button> </view>
2、在对应的JavaScript文件中,添加一个lottery
方法,用于实现抽奖逻辑。
Page({ data: { // 存储中奖结果 result: null, }, lottery: function() { // 执行抽奖逻辑 this.drawLottery(); }, drawLottery: function() { // 模拟中奖号码生成过程 var id = Math.floor(Math.random() * 1000) + 1; this.setData({ result: id }); } });
在上述代码中,当点击按钮时,会触发lottery
方法,该方法会调用drawLottery
方法执行抽奖逻辑,在drawLottery
方法中,我们模拟了中奖号码的生成过程,并将结果存储在result
变量中,通过setData
方法将中奖结果更新到页面中。
发布与测试小程序
完成抽奖功能的搭建后,我们可以选择发布或测试小程序,在发布之前,请确保已经完成了小程序的认证和相关设置,在测试过程中,可以通过微信开发者工具中的模拟器进行测试,或者将小程序发布到微信平台上进行真实环境的测试。
与本文内容相关的文章: